Comunn Gàidhlig is Eachdraidh Mhàbu / Mabou Gaelic and Historical Society is looking forward to welcoming you throughout the month of May to help us celebrate Mìos nan Gàidheal - Nova Scotia Gaelic Month!
On Tuesdays, (May 5, 12, 19, 26), at 10:00 AM, you will have a chance to practice your Gaelic when you join us for Tì is Cabadaich - Tea and Conversation at An Drochaid hosted by Gaelic speakers from our Gaelic Committee. Come and chat with the neighbours or just listen to pick up a few Gaelic words. Na bi diùid!
And on Thursday evenings, come to listen to the voices of some Gaelic speakers who are no longer with us. Dougie MacPhee, Gaelic Committee member, will treat us to some selected recordings from local Gaelic speakers from around Mabou and Broad Cove with explanations. There will be different recordings each week. Gaelic and English will be spoken.
*May 7th - Note 7:30 PM start time THIS WEEK ONLY - Mary Catherine and Sandy Cameron, North East Mabou
May 14 - 7:00 PM - Angus Cù MacDonald & Dan Angus Beaton - Blackstone
May 21 - 7:00 PM - Lauchie Dan N. MacLellan & Dan Allan Gillis - Broad Cove
May 28 - 7:00 PM - Katie Margaret (Rankin) Gillis - Mabou Coal Mines
